Provocative Leadership

Provocative leadership is about fostering a dynamic environment where questioning and exploration are encouraged. 

Leadership is about vision and change. Provocative leadership is a style that challenges conventional thinking and encourages innovation. It involves provoking thought, stimulating dialogue, and inspiring change within organizations or communities. Leaders who adopt this approach often push boundaries and question the status quo. 

These aspects of leadership can be seen as "provocative" in the sense that they challenge the status quo and encourage new ideas and approaches.

Harness innovation: Emphasize the importance of leadership in fostering innovation within organizations. Top management support for innovation and rewarding individuals who push for innovation are key characteristics of organizations that are successful at innovation. 

Encourage alternative solutions: Organizations that stifle effective innovation often have the "we always do things like that" mentality because their management approaches are based on received beliefs and authority rather than on empirical observation and testing. In contrast, provocative leadership would encourage experimentation to test different ideas. This involves creating a working environment where people who suggest or enact innovation are not subject to dismissal, but rather are supported and rewarded.

Key Characteristics of Provocative Leadership

Visionary Thinking: Provocative leadership possess a clear vision and communicate it effectively, inspiring others to engage with that vision.

Challenging Norms: Provocative leaders question existing practices and encourage others to think differently.

Encouraging Dialogue: Provocative leadership  foster open discussions, inviting diverse perspectives and creating a culture where everyone feels heard.

Risk-Taking: These leaders are willing to take calculated risks to explore new ideas and avenues for growth.

Resilience: Provocative leaders often face resistance; they must be resilient and adaptable in the face of challenges.

Benefits of Provocative Leadership

-Growth: Organizations led by provocative leaders often experience growth and adaptability, positioning themselves to thrive in changing environments.

-Innovation: By encouraging new ideas, provocative leadership can lead to groundbreaking solutions and improvements.

-Engagement: Provocative leadership fosters a culture of engagement, where team members feel valued and are more likely to contribute.

Challenges: Provocative actions can sometimes be misunderstood as disruptive or negative. Not everyone is open to change; resistance to change leads to pushback and conflict.

Examples of Provocative Leadership: Leaders in innovative firms often exemplify this style by pushing for innovative products and practices. Activists who challenge societal norms and advocate for change also embody provocative leadership.

Provocative leadership is about fostering a dynamic environment where questioning and exploration are encouraged. It can drive significant advancements and transformation within organizations and communities, making it a vital leadership approach in today's rapidly evolving world.
